About 25 deterministic statutory checks plus an independent AI pass for related-party, Ind AS 115 and FEMA. Findings persist across runs and carry state, so you work them like a real review instead of a dashboard that resets every quarter.
The categories a senior CA would flag.
Coverage is deliberately Indian-SMB-specific. Each rule is hand-written and tested with a golden-snapshot eval harness, so what passed last quarter passes again on the same data — no silent drift between releases.
- MSMED §15
- 45-day breach window and §43B(h) disallowance exposure on MSME payables.
- Schedule III aging
- AR and AP aging buckets formatted for direct disclosure.
- GST treatment
- CGST/SGST vs IGST mismatches, zero-GST from registered vendors.
- TDS thresholds
- Section-specific thresholds, vendor-by-vendor, on every run.
- HSN / SAC
- Code consistency across line items and vendor masters.
- Concentration risk
- Customer and vendor concentration trends across periods.
- Data hygiene
- Draft bills, voided invoices carrying balances, near-duplicate vendor records.
- Related-party & Ind AS 115
- AI judgment pass on disclosure adequacy and cross-table reasoning.
Deterministic first. AI only where judgment is genuinely needed.
The deterministic pass runs every time Zoho changes — same input, same output, every time. The AI pass runs alongside it on the things rules can't capture (related-party language, transaction context, cross-table reasoning), with hard spend caps so it can never run away with your bill.
Findings carry state across runs: open · acknowledged · snoozed · resolved · cleared · regressed. If a finding you cleared last run reappears this run, it shows up as regressed, not as a new finding — so your queue reflects actual change, not noise.
The audit stays read-only.
Audit and reporting hit Zoho through a read-only OAuth scope. The AI never has a direct path to your books; for anything that does write to Zoho (reconciliation entries, for example), deterministic code carries out the change after you approve.
